What Is a Quantum Resonance Magnetic Analyzer?

A device designed to measure the body’s bioelectrical and biomagnetic signals.

Quantum Resonance Magnetic Analyzers (QRMA) are devices promoted as quick, painless tools for assessing various aspects of health. The idea is that by measuring the body’s electromagnetic signals, the device can provide a report on everything from organ function to nutritional status—all in a matter of minutes. This approach appeals to many who are interested in holistic wellness and proactive self-care.

How does it work?
QRMA devices claim to detect and interpret the unique electromagnetic frequencies emitted by different organs and tissues. These readings are then compared to a database of “standard” frequencies, and the device generates a health report based on the results.

QRMA operates on the principle of quantum physics and magnetic resonance. The device uses sensors to detect electromagnetic signals from the body. These signals are analyzed and matched against a pre-set database of frequencies associated with healthy organs and tissues. Based on this comparison, the device generates a report that provides insights into various aspects of health, such as:

  • Nutritional deficiencies
  • Organ function
  • Hormonal imbalances
  • Circulatory and digestive health

While this sounds promising, it’s important to note that the exact mechanisms behind QRMA are not fully transparent, and the scientific validity of its claims remains a topic of debate.


Scientific Validation: What Does the Research Say?

Despite its popularity in some wellness circles, QRMA has not been widely validated by peer-reviewed scientific studies. A notable study, Comparison between the QRMA Measurement with the Anamnesis and the Capillary Blood Glucose Test by Muflih et al. (2020), examined the accuracy of QRMA in measuring blood glucose levels. The study found no significant correlation between QRMA results and actual blood glucose levels obtained through standard testing methods. This raises questions about the device’s reliability for medical diagnostics.

Additionally, many claims about QRMA’s accuracy (often cited as 85-90%) are based on anecdotal evidence or manufacturer data rather than independent, large-scale clinical trials. As a result, QRMA is not recognized as a standard diagnostic tool in evidence-based medicine.

Limitations and Concerns

Despite its appeal, there are several limitations and concerns to consider:

  1. Lack of Scientific Validation: As mentioned earlier, QRMA lacks robust peer-reviewed studies to support its claims. This makes it difficult to rely on the device for accurate health assessments.
  2. Not a Replacement for Medical Diagnostics: QRMA should not be used as a substitute for conventional medical tests or professional healthcare advice. It is best viewed as a complementary tool rather than a primary diagnostic method.
  3. Potential for Misinterpretation: Without proper training, users may misinterpret the results, leading to unnecessary anxiety or false reassurance about their health.

Where Ancient Wisdom Meets Neuroscience

What makes the 2025 breathing revolution so powerful is that it’s not throwing away traditional wisdom—it’s validating and enhancing it.

Practices like pranayama (yogic breathing), Tibetan tummo breathing, and box breathing have been around for centuries. Now, neuroscience is showing us exactly why they work: they directly target our body’s stress response system—the “fight or flight” mechanism that keeps us in a state of high alert.

When you engage in intentional breathing, you’re essentially speaking directly to your autonomic nervous system, telling it to shift from sympathetic (stress) to parasympathetic (rest and digest) mode.

The science is clear: this isn’t just about feeling good—it’s about fundamentally changing your physiological state, improving immune function, reducing inflammation, and even potentially extending lifespan.

Breathing Techniques Getting a 2025 Makeover

So what exactly does a “breathing upgrade” look like? Here are some of the techniques getting special attention in 2025:

1. Resonance Breathing

This technique involves breathing at a specific frequency (typically around 6 breaths per minute) that creates a resonance effect in your cardiovascular system. New research shows this can dramatically improve heart rate variability—a key marker of overall health and stress resilience.

How to practice: Inhale for 4 seconds, exhale for 6 seconds. Repeat for 5-10 minutes.

2. Digital Box Breathing

An upgrade to the classic box breathing technique used by Navy SEALs, this version uses visual and audio cues from an app to optimize the timing for your specific physiology.

How to practice: Follow the guided practice on a breathwork app, or try the traditional version: inhale for 5 seconds, hold for 5 seconds, exhale for 5 seconds, hold for 5 seconds.

3. Coherence Breathing with Biofeedback

This technique pairs specific breathing patterns with real-time biofeedback (typically heart rate or skin conductance) to help you find your personal “coherence zone”—where your nervous system functions optimally.

How to practice: You’ll need a biofeedback device for the full experience, but you can start with simple coherence breathing: inhale for 5 seconds, exhale for 5 seconds while visualizing your breath moving through your heart area.

How to Start Your Breathing Upgrade Today

Ready to breathe your way to better health? Here’s a simple way to begin:

  1. Start with awareness: Place one hand on your chest and one on your belly. Simply observe your natural breathing pattern for 1-2 minutes. Where do you feel the movement? Is your breath shallow or deep? Fast or slow?
  2. Try a basic reset: Inhale through your nose for a count of 4, filling your belly first, then your chest. Exhale through your mouth for a count of 6, emptying your chest first, then your belly. Repeat for 5-10 cycles.
  3. Explore technology: Check out some of the new breathwork apps that offer guided sessions and tracking. Many offer free trials so you can find one that resonates with you.
  4. Create triggers: Identify 2-3 daily activities (like waiting for coffee to brew, sitting at a red light, or before checking email) that can serve as reminders to take 3 intentional breaths.
